Start with the roofing, not the panels

A lot of sales discussions begin with panel brands. That is understandable, because modules are visible and very easy to contrast. But seasoned homeowners and contractors know the roof covering should come first.

Before you even compare installers, ask an easy inquiry: is your roof a good prospect today? If the roof covering has only a few years of life left, solar might still make good sense, yet you should think through reroofing prior to installation. Eliminating and reinstalling panels later on adds expense, and not every company takes care of that process well. A strong installer will elevate this concern early, also if it slows down the sale.

The very same puts on shielding. A mature tree on the south or west side of a building can significantly change outcome throughout a year. In Chico communities with older landscape design, that is not a minor information. Excellent installers use color analysis devices and clarify how morning shade differs from late afternoon shade, exactly how seasonal sun angles influence production, and whether trimming is rewarding. Weak ones provide you a manufacturing quote that thinks cleaner sunlight exposure than your roofing system really gets.

Roof pitch, orientation, attic room air flow, and the condition of the electric panel all matter also. If a sales representative winds past those information and actions right to financing, that is an indicator to reduce down.

What to ask when you compare proposals

Most propositions look brightened. They show rows of sleek panels, a forecasted financial savings number, and a regular monthly repayment that appears convenient. The issue is that several homeowners contrast the incorrect things. A quote is not just a rate. It is a package of assumptions.

The fastest method to inform whether you are dealing with a significant specialist is to ask particular inquiries and see just how they respond.

  • What presumptions are you utilizing for yearly use, energy rate rise, and system degradation?
  • Who carries out the setup work, your workers or subcontractors?
  • What equipment is consisted of, down to inverter design, racking system, and keeping an eye on platform?
  • What is covered under handiwork warranty, and who handles solution calls after installation?
  • If my roof needs work, panel elimination, or electrical upgrades, just how are those expenses handled?

Good firms welcome these questions. They address directly and in ordinary language. Weaker ones pivot back to monthly repayment, tax incentives, or a limited-time offer.

Pay close attention to manufacturing price quotes. Two installers may recommend systems of comparable size however predict significantly various output. That gap does not always suggest one firm is lying, however it does imply someone is utilizing different presumptions regarding shielding, azimuth, tilt, or neighborhood climate data. Inquire to explain the distinction. The means they explain it informs you a lot.

Pricing is essential, but affordable solar can obtain expensive

Price per watt works, but it is not the whole story. A reduced price may mirror lean procedures and fair margins, or it might reflect hurried layout, low-quality labor, poor solution capability, or devices choices that are hard to sustain later.

I have seen property owners obsess on a quote that was available in several thousand dollars below competitors, only to find later that the agreement omitted a major panel upgrade, did not represent roof fixings around mounting factors, or utilized a system style that pressed panels into partial color to hit a bigger advertised dimension. The preliminary cost savings disappeared quickly.

The contrary blunder happens also. A high quote is not evidence of top quality. Some companies cost high since they can, not since they offer better design or assistance. The goal is not to discover the cheapest or most costly installer. It is to recognize why the rate is what it is.

For property solar, it aids to contrast the total installed expense, the projected yearly manufacturing, the guarantee terms, and the scope of consisted of job. If one quote is considerably lower, ask what has been omitted. If one is considerably greater, ask what validates the premium.

A beneficial intestine check is whether the proposition really feels engineered or merely marketed. A crafted proposition is specific, constrained by your real roofing system and use account, and sincere regarding trade-offs. A sales-driven proposition has a tendency to be smoother, much less in-depth, and a lot more focused on urgency than fit.

Warranties just matter if the firm can recognize them

Many house owners hear "25-year warranty" and assume they are totally shielded. Solar guarantees are much more challenging than that.

Panel suppliers generally provide product and efficiency guarantees. Inverter companies use their very own protection, frequently with different terms. The installer may likewise supply a craftsmanship warranty that covers roofing penetrations, placing, electrical wiring, and installation-related issues. These are separate securities, and they are just as useful as the firms guaranteeing them.

When you review service warranty language, seek quality on labor, not just components. A stopped working component under supplier guarantee is much less calming if you still have to pay for analysis gos to, roof covering gain access to, shipping, or reinstallation labor. Ask who works as your supporter if a component fails. The installer needs to not simply say, "Call the supplier." They must explain their solution process.

Longevity issues as well. A more recent business may still do excellent work, yet you need to ask how service obligations are handled if ownership adjustments or the firm quits operating. Pay interest to the electric details

Solar sales discussions typically show panels and financial savings charts. Much of the quality distinctions, nonetheless, are hidden in electrical job you may never ever see unless something goes wrong.

Look at exactly how the installer discuss conduit positioning, roofing infiltrations, labeling, detach areas, and panel integration. Tidy job is not https://rivercppr083.lucialpiazzale.com/how-to-select-the-best-solar-installers-in-chico-for-your-home just cosmetic. It generally mirrors technique. A staff that takes satisfaction abreast, weather condition sealing, and neat electrical wiring is typically a crew that adheres to process in less noticeable areas too.

Your major service panel is worthy of unique interest. Older homes in Chico might require upgrades, derating, or load-side connection planning to fit solar safely and legally. If battery storage space belongs to the layout, affiliation becomes extra involved. You want an installer that can explain this clearly, not one that treats your panel as an afterthought.

There is likewise a genuine difference between companies that just mount to minimum code and business that plan ahead. The better ones intend serviceability right into the system. They avoid creating roofing formats that make complex future maintenance, and they position tools where specialists can actually access it later without turning routine service into a half-day ordeal.

Financing changes the business economics more than the devices sometimes does

A house owner paying cash money and a property owner funding via a lasting funding can review the same system extremely in a different way. Interest rate, dealership charges, financing term, and early repayment framework all form the real cost of going solar.

This is where several or else wise buyers get floundered. They compare month-to-month settlements rather than complete job price. That can make an expensive funding plan appearance attractive due to the fact that the payment is extended. An expert installer must be willing to go over cash money rate, financed price, and just how different financing frameworks impact long-lasting savings.

Lease and power purchase arrangements may additionally get in the photo. For some families, they use a lower obstacle to access. For others, they complicate home resale and minimize the financial advantage compared with ownership. There is no one right solution, however there must be an honest discussion. If a salesperson prevents total-cost mathematics and keeps steering everything back to "less than your current energy bill," proceed carefully.

Beware of oversized promises

Solar can reduce electric expenses sharply. In some households, it can virtually balance out annual usage. That does not indicate every roof sustains a "no bill" result, and any installer that guarantees that outcome without careful energy evaluation is overselling.

Usage patterns issue. If you heat with electrical energy, charge an EV, run a pool pump, or anticipate home need to climb, your perfect system may look extremely various from your neighbor's. The very best installers make up future changes. If you inform them an EV is likely within 2 years, they ought to go over whether to size for that currently, leave area for expansion, or set solar with effectiveness improvements first.

A useful business also describes the limitations of net metering or whatever compensation framework uses in your utility region at the time of setup. Exported electrical energy and on-site consumption are not always valued the same way. That influences repayment and battery value. Straight talk right here is a great sign.

A list of red flags

Some indication turn up so continually that they are entitled to unique attention.

  • The salesman pressures you to authorize the same day to secure a going away incentive.
  • The proposal lacks exact tools details or utilizes obscure language like "or equal."
  • The business can not plainly clarify who deals with authorizations, installment, and guarantee service.
  • Savings estimates depend on hostile energy inflation presumptions without disclosure.
  • Questions about roofing system problem, shading, or panel upgrades are brushed aside.

None of these factors alone confirms a business is unqualified, however with each other they frequently indicate a sales-first operation.

What is the average lifespan of solar panels in Chico?

Most solar panels have an average lifespan of 25 to 30 years. Their electricity production gradually declines over time, but they often continue operating beyond the warranty period. Routine maintenance can help maintain efficiency throughout their lifespan. Inverters typically require replacement after about 10 to 15 years.
